Brooks falls to 0-2

 

GROTON — Brooks played well defensively but couldn't muster enough offense Saturday and dropped to 0-2 with a 22-7 loss at Groton.

Trailing 15-0 early in the fourth quarter, Brooks moved to within one score when Jackson Conners-McCarthy completed an 81-yard pass play from Michael Wolfendale. But Groton scored again to put the game out of reach.

Knocking off champs

The Brooks girls basketball team remained unbeaten with a 75-62 win over defending Prep Class B champion Groton, which only lost two players from last year's squad. Samantha Dewey (31 points, 6 rebounds), Taina Mair (18 points, 8 boards, 8 assists) and North Andover's Brooke Cordes (12 points, 12 boards) led the way for Brooks (4-0).

Defense leads Brooks to first win

Rayden Waweru led a defense that allowed just 65 total yards for the game, and gave Brooks the lead with a 29-yard interception return for a touchdown as the Green and White beat Groton 20-7 on Saturday. 

Brooks added its other two touchdowns in the third quarter. John Manzi scored a 3-yard touchdown and QB Michael Wolfendale ran a QB sneak for a 1-yard TD. 

Manzi also turned in a game-high nine tackles. Right behind him were Matt Costantino (six tackles, sack), John Fritz (six tackles) and Olu Oladitan (five tackles / 1.5 sacks). 

Brooks (1-1) next travels to Governor's Academy on Saturday (3:30 p.m.)
